A piece of fan art has been seen on Reddit recently and is an amazing piece that includes all of the Harry Potter chapter art drawings from the Scholastic version of the books.

Each chapter in the US version of the Harry Potter books includes a wonderful drawing from artist Mary GrandPre. Individually they are beautiful representations of the chapter, but together in one piece like this, is a masterpiece of art.
